The devil's breath

Harris, Tessa (author.).

Summary: Many believe the Devil himself has entered Joseph Makepeace, the latest victim of a 'great fog,' that darkens the skies over England. When Joseph's children are found murdered, suspicions are confirmed: evil is abroad. Dr. Thomas Silkstone is not one to heed superstition. But when he arrives at the estate of widow Lady Lydia Farrell, he finds it's not just her livestock at risk. A shroud of mystery surrounds Lydia's lost child, a natural disaster fills the skies with smoke and ash.
